Politico described Taylor as \u201ca so-called sherpa for Gorsuch on Capitol Hill during the confirmation process,\u201d noting that \u201cGorsuch warmly embraced her as he took the stage.\u201d<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><span style=\"font-size: 14pt;font-family: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if;color: #000000\">Setting aside the glaring conflict of interest in Gorsuch helping to enrich a Trump property just as several cases charging that the president is violating the Emoluments Clause of the Constitution are making their way through the judicial system, the group he addressed is funded by the same people funding the effort to dismantle unions that Gorsuch and his fellow justices agreed to take up.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><span style=\"font-size: 14pt;font-family: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if;color: #000000\">As New York Times labor reporter Noam Scheiber noted, the Fund For American Studies\u2019 is partially supported by the Lynde and Harry Bradley Foundation, a tax-exempt, non-profit foundation that is pouring money into the national anti-union movement.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><span style=\"font-size: 14pt;font-family: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if;color: #000000\">The longtime bane of organized labor, 28 states now have \u201cright to work\u201d laws that forbid requiring workers to join or support a union as a condition of employment. By law, however, unions are required to represent all employees. The Supreme Court has said that such laws are constitutional. The Court has also ruled that unions can require nonmembers to help pay for the union\u2019s collective bargaining efforts to prevent freeloading.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><span style=\"font-size: 14pt;font-family: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if;color: #000000\">But in the latest in a series of efforts by conservative anti-union groups to overturn a 1977 Supreme Court decision extending the right to collect \u201cfair share\u201d fees to nonmember employees of state and local government unions, Janus v. American Federation allows the newly minted conservative majority to finally strike what could be a deathblow to public sector unions.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><span style=\"font-size: 14pt;font-family: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if;color: #000000\">A little over a month after the death of Justice Antonin Scalia, the Supreme Court justices deadlocked 4-4 in a similar case. A 2014 5-4 ruling with Scalia in the majority restricted these fair share obligations to full-time government employees. Now with Gorsuch installed in Scalia\u2019s seat, the Supreme Court appears poised to turn every state into a partial \u201cright-to-work\u201d state with one decision.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><span style=\"font-size: 14pt;font-family: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if;color: #000000\">Unions would lose a substantial source of revenue if the Court overturns its 1977 decision. Union membership in the U.S. declined to just 10.7 percent of the workforce last year, as private-sector unions continued their drastic decline since 2007\u2019s recession.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><span style=\"font-size: 14pt;font-family: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if;color: #000000\">Since Republicans swept statehouses across the country during the 2010 midterm elections, conservatives have banned the collection of agency fees in manufacturing states like Michigan, Ohio and Indiana. After Michigan\u2019s Republican governor signed such a law in 2012, union membership in the state dropped seven percent, according to the Economic Policy Institute. Union membership in Wisconsin has dropped nearly 40 percent in the five years since Gov. Scott Walker became a right-wing darling by going to war with public-sector unions.<\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ify\"><span style=\"font-size: 14pt;font-family: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if;color: #000000\">This conservative push hasn\u2019t just been in accordance with economic orthodoxy, it\u2019s a political power move.
